The small town of Scarborough, ME is located just outside of Portland and offers a variety of transportation options for its residents. While car ownership remains popular, public transportation such as the Metro bus service is also available in the town. This bus service connects Scarborough to Portland, giving commuters access to major employers and cultural activities throughout the region. Additionally, Amtrak Downeaster train station is located nearby in Old Orchard Beach and serves as another viable option for travelers looking to visit other locations along the coast. Finally, bicycle paths and walking trails have been developed throughout Scarborough, making it possible for residents to explore their own community without needing to rely on a vehicle. Altogether, Scarborough offers a variety of transportation options that enable its citizens to easily travel around both the town itself and beyond its boundaries.

The typical American commute has been getting longer each year since 2010. The average one-way commute in Scarborough takes 19.1 minutes. That's shorter than the US average of 26.4 minutes.

How people in Scarborough get to work:
- 81.3% drive their own car alone
- 7.5% carpool with others
- 8.6% work from home
- 0.6% take mass transit
